#437fac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#437fac is composed of 26.3% red, 49.8% green and 67.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 61% cyan, 26.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 32.5% black. It has a hue angle of 205.7 degrees, a saturation of 43.9% and a lightness of 46.9%. #437fac color hex could be obtained by blending #86feff with #000059.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

● #437fac color description : Dark moderate blue.
#437fac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#437fac has RGB values of R:67, G:127, B:172 and CMYK values of C:0.61, M:0.26, Y:0,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 4423596.
